CLondoner92 (New Account)<p>A new <a href="https://mastodonapp.uk/tags/Monopoly"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Monopoly</span></a>: <a href="https://mastodonapp.uk/tags/Whitstable"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Whitstable</span></a> and Herne Bay Edition game is now available, celebrating local landmarks, including <a href="https://mastodonapp.uk/tags/Southeastern"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Southeastern</span></a> <a href="https://mastodonapp.uk/tags/trains"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>trains</span></a>, Whitstable's Squeeze Gut Alley, and the oyster festival. Over 30 local organisations and charities feature, including Wildwood Trust, Revival <a href="https://mastodonapp.uk/tags/Kent"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Kent</span></a>, and the Umbrella Centre. The game includes bespoke property spaces, cards, and Chance/Community Chest cards with fun local twists, like advancing to Herne Bay Pier or being penalised for a seagull stealing lunch. The launch took place this morning in Herne Bay, and the game coincides with Monopoly's 90th anniversary and <a href="https://mastodonapp.uk/tags/Easter"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Easter</span></a> 2025. Southeastern is proud to be part of the edition, reflecting the region’s <a href="https://mastodonapp.uk/tags/tourism"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>tourism</span></a>, <a href="https://mastodonapp.uk/tags/heritage"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>heritage</span></a>, and community spirit.<br><a href="https://newsroom.southeasternrailway.co.uk/news/southeastern-trains-coming-to-a-monopoly-board-near-you"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" translate="no" target="_blank"><span class="invisible">https://</span><span class="ellipsis">newsroom.southeasternrailway.c</span><span class="invisible">o.uk/news/southeastern-trains-coming-to-a-monopoly-board-near-you</span></a></p>
Peter Riley<p><a href="https://mastodon.social/tags/Whitstable"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>Whitstable</span></a>, Kent</p><p>Sirens of Sewage, by Jason deCaires Taylor, which portrays a cold-water swimmer, a school child, kite surfer, a lifeboat volunteer and a local fisherman. The beach artwork celebrates local volunteers who are part of a national network driving public discourse and political action to safeguard water bodies and <a href="https://mastodon.social/tags/marineecology"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er" target="_blank">#<span>marineecology</span></a> <br>Photograph: Gareth Fuller/</p>
